Hello,
I have been driving with my head-up display since December and I found out one annoying thing. On sunny days, when the sun shines from a certain angle, there appears quite intense and annoying reflection on the windshield. It's disturbing to such degree that I could say it's a safety issue. I attach a photo, but it doesn't show the phenomena in it's full degree (in real life it's brighter and more pronaunced).

Has anybody noticed that? Does it happen in all B9, can it be adjusted or fixed?

I have experienced the same thing, but not sure it's been as sunny for us. It's the plastic around the edge closest to the wheel. You could try using some matt vinyl wrap to reduce reflection?
On a side note don't buy polarised sunglasses, it makes the display very faint!
